Is my data private?

QuickAI itself has no server — on a personal plan, nothing you do routes through us, and we never store your notes or conversations. Two modes: with your own API key, requests go straight to the provider you chose (OpenAI, Anthropic, Google) under your account — not us, and not used to train models. Or go fully on-device with a local model, where nothing leaves your Mac at all. Team plans add an admin-managed gateway (see the team questions below) — it proxies requests so staff don't juggle keys, and meters usage, but never stores your content.

Which AI models do you support?

Bring your own key for frontier models — GPT-5.4, Claude 4.7 Opus, or Gemini 3.1 Pro. That's what most people use, and your key stays in your Mac's keychain. If you'd rather stay fully offline, you can run Llama 4 Scout, Qwen 3.6, or Gemma locally via Ollama or LM Studio — that takes a bit more setup and a capable Mac, but nothing leaves the device.

What does 'Lifetime License' really mean?

You pay once, and the version of QuickAI you buy is yours forever. No monthly 'rent' for your own knowledge. This license includes one full year of feature updates. After that, you can keep using your version forever or renew for another year of updates.

Does it work with my existing notes?

Yes. QuickAI is a 'read-only' layer that sits on top of your existing folders. It works with Obsidian, Apple Notes, and any folder of Markdown or PDF files. No vendor lock-in, ever.

Do my teammates each need an API key?

No. On a Team plan, one admin connects a single company provider key; everyone else uses AI through your managed gateway and never touches a key. You choose which models are allowed, and see usage per person and per model.
